Abstract

Smart polymers (also stimulus-responsive polymers) are an advanced class regarding materials which can undergo reversible chemical or physical transitions within broad spectrum of internal and external triggers, such as pH, temperature, light, magnetic or electric field, biologically derived cue. New innovations especially point at the integration of bio-responsive, photo-responsive and field-responsive polymers, which have distinctive operational benefits. Bio-responsive systems are highly physiologically specific and the light-activated polymers allow highly specific spatiotemporal control, and magnetic or electric field-responsive platforms enable non-invasive and remotely controlled drug delivery. The latest trends in research focus more on the development of multi-responsive systems, a combination of two or more stimuli, to improve the ability to be more adaptable and provide a further fine-tuning of the drug-release profiles. The merging hybrids have more selectivity, therapeutic precision, and responsiveness compared to the previous single-trigger methods. But they also bring about new problems with structural complexity, long-term biocompatibility, and scalable manufacturability, which distinguishes them as compared to their predecessors and will affect their clinical readiness. Comparatively, pH- and thermo-responsive polymers are relatively mature and closer to clinical translation, whereas photo-responsive and field-responsive systems are more versatile, but still have impediments linked to tissue penetration, stimulus delivery, and safety validation. The latest generation is multi-responsive and bio-integrated platforms that has the best potential.
